Retained to design and execute a simultaneous acquisition of four companies, two domestic and two international, with a post-close structure that could govern and integrate all of them. Led valuation, diligence management, term negotiation, and legal coordination across four concurrent workstreams, then presented the consolidated rationale to board and investors.

The risk in concurrent closings is not any one deal; it is the assumption that shared across them. One working-capital definition, applied uniformly, would have been wrong for the two international targets. Each got its own.

Architected the merger of two private defense-technology companies: entity architecture, bilateral due diligence, dual-entity valuation, a synergy case built into a combined operating plan, and the capital structure for the merged enterprise. Managed a compliance workstream with a specialized regulatory firm so that existing contract obligations and bidding eligibility survived the transaction.

Synergy cases in defense services fail on contract eligibility, not on cost. The regulatory workstream ran ahead of the financial one for that reason.

Authored the investor memoranda and decks for a managed-services roll-up and issued three simultaneous term sheets. The tuck-in carried a seller note whose principal fell pro rata if cumulative bookings missed target by more than a fifth, secured by a reversion of majority control on default. The cyber target's note adjusted to a bookings target inside a $6.57M floor and $8.03M capBasis: purchase-price adjustment band in the June 2023 term sheet: $7.3M headline, minus pro-rata shortfall to a $13.99M cumulative recurring-bookings target for 2023–24, floored at $6.57M and capped at $8.03M; first-year interest prepaid and reallocated on adjustment., with prepaid interest reallocated on adjustment.

Stand-alone and integration-enhanced projections were kept as separate cases throughout, with synergies shown as an increment. A model that bakes synergies into the base has no way to show an investor what happens if they do not arrive.

Led analysis on a proposed 85% acquisition with a language model as the analysis copilot: LOI issue extraction, lender-term framing, the tax trade-off for the counterparty, and a first draft of the investment memorandum. The draft was fluent and favorable. It treated a 49% stake in the acquirer as a 49% stake in the targetBasis: at 85% acquired, the investor's look-through interest in the target was 49% × 85% = 41.65%. In one review's recomputation the correction moved three-year MOIC from 3.8x to ~2.6x and five-year IRR from 56% to ~29%. The final memo states the 41.65% assumption beneath every returns table., quoted an entry multiple without its period, and computed leverage on the wrong denominator.

The memorandum that went out was the first I delivered as a navigable HTML document rather than a PDF: ten linked sections, animated value-creation waterfalls, every multiple carrying its basis in the sentence.

Nothing about the error was visible from reading the prose. It lived in the joints between documents, and it was found by rebuilding the ownership waterfall from the LOI rather than trusting the model's output tab.

The sponsor asked at the Q4 board meeting; the deadline was the following Tuesday; the ERP-to-CRM integration was incomplete. Claude took the board transcript and extracted the real question, which was the cash-positive crossover rather than growth. A connector failure under deadline was answered with a saved-search export rather than debugging. Three model versions were reconciled in four days and the cover note was rewritten to a register the sponsor would accept.

The model accepted a prior version's numbers as baseline and carried a project the CEO had already killed. Caught by re-reading the actual state of the file, not the narrative around it.

Designed the complete fund economics and an unusual structure in which limited partners co-capitalize a dedicated management company as part of their commitment, so that portfolio monitoring and value creation are funded by the fund itself rather than by fee arbitrage. Full architecture delivered in under twelve months; the GP executed the raise.

The structure works only if the ManageCo's budget is fixed before the first close. Left floating, it becomes a second fee.

Took a private-credit concept to a defined business in about a week, with models doing the drafting and me holding the design: no fixed investor or borrower terms until a specific opportunity is underwritten, so return, tenor, pricing, and draw timing match each asset and the fund never carries return risk it has not priced. Delivered as a deck, a scrollable HTML launch plan, and a standalone HTML financial model.

Six presentation iterations were rejected before the visuals met the standard. A model's first deck is a text dump with headings; the discipline is refusing it.

Policies drafted with the model from the standards themselves, then decided by me. The model proposed a "contracts receivable" contra structure for deferred revenue; I rejected it for standard contract-asset treatment, because a plausible structure an auditor has never seen is not a structure. On the systems side: invoicing migrated off the CRM, a SuiteScript consolidation specified for a contractor when the model's confidence fell below the floor I ship at.

The rule that came out of this: code written by a model ships only above 95% confidence. At roughly 60% you write a specification for a human instead.

STELL, a finance operating system

General-purpose AI is not a finance tool by default. STELL is the layer that defines the deliverable first, a cash model, a lender diligence package, a board note, a variance bridge, and routes reasoning, data access, and verification toward it. A planning engine holds the modeling methodology as executable rules; an intelligence layer holds the market corpus; agent routing decides which model does which step and what may leave the perimeter. Built for my own practice. Module one, STELL-Finance, is in active build.

A decision method that refuses to advance on silence

Packaged as a Claude skill and used to build STELL itself. Before any solution: name the entities, who owns each decision, what changes on create, update, and delete. Work moves through gated phases; a check that could not run must say so, and a missing result is a failure, not a pass. Every decision has one owning record, every derived claim traces to a source that exists, and every deviation during the build is logged and reconciled at the end. It is the discipline of tying a number to a ledger entry, applied to reasoning.
